The Gender Line: Men, Women, and the Law - Critical America Nancy Levit
The Gender Line: Men, Women, and the Law - Critical America
Nancy Levit
In this work, the author analyzes the ways in which law legitimizes the social segregation of the sexes through legal decisions and illustrates the ways in which men's and women's oppressions are intertwined and how law molds the very definition of masculinity.
